dcterms.abstract | Genetic diversity study in Napier grass collections and progeny plants. The dataset contains genome-wide sequence tags, in FASTQ file format, generated from the genotyping of 258 Napier grass accessions on the DArTseq genotyping-by-sequencing platform. Of these, sequence tags representing 105 Napier grass accessions have been published previously (see doi.org:10.1038/s41598-019-43406-0). The remaining 153 accessions are Napier grass progeny plants raised from seeds of 13 mother plants from the ILRI collection. | en |
